

Riga FC delivered a dominant performance as they thrashed FK Liepaja 4-0 in the Latvian Higher League on 21 June 2026. The match, played at the Skonto Stadium in Riga, saw the home side in complete control from start to finish. The emphatic victory keeps Riga FC firmly in the title hunt.
Match Overview
Riga FC, one of the traditional powerhouses in Latvia, entered the game as strong favourites against a Liepaja side that has struggled for consistency. From the first whistle, Riga pressed high and created chances. They scored twice in the first half and added two more after the break to wrap up a comprehensive win. Liepaja rarely threatened and were second best all over the pitch.

Tactical Story
Riga FC set up in a fluid 4-2-3-1, with full-backs pushing high to overload the flanks. Liepaja attempted to defend deep but were repeatedly undone by the quick movement and passing of the home side. Riga's midfield trio controlled possession, and their pressing forced errors from the Liepaja backline. The visitors had only one shot on target all game.
